From Seed, a paper entitled ' Social Networks are like the Eye ', that discusses how a variety of 'tastes' can flow through a social network - including privacy. In one project developed from this research, we considered whether someone wants to keep his or her information private on the Internet. Initially, without trivializing this serious topic, the issue of privacy was a methodological nuisance. But then we realized that, in addition to its conceptual importance, we could treat privacy as a taste.
